    Huawei Charts New Course for Chip Development Amid US Sanctions

    Huawei Technologies is pioneering an alternative approach to semiconductor development in response to ongoing US sanctions that have severely limited its access to advanced chip technologies. These restrictions have significantly impacted Huawei’s ability to source critical components, prompting the company to explore innovative methods to sustain its technological growth and competitiveness. By focusing on developing its own chip capabilities, Huawei aims to reduce reliance on foreign suppliers and mitigate the effects of geopolitical tensions on its supply chain.

    In a significant development, Huawei’s new strategy reflects a broader trend among Chinese tech firms striving for self-sufficiency amid escalating trade restrictions. The US government’s sanctions have targeted Huawei’s access to cutting-edge semiconductor manufacturing equipment and software, which are essential for producing high-performance chips used in smartphones, networking gear, and other electronics. Huawei’s efforts to circumvent these barriers underscore the challenges faced by global technology companies amid intensifying geopolitical rivalries.

    Meanwhile, Huawei’s push for indigenous chip development could have far-reaching implications for the global semiconductor industry. If successful, it may accelerate China’s ambitions to become a dominant player in chip manufacturing, potentially reshaping supply chains and market dynamics. This move also highlights the increasing importance of technological sovereignty in the face of international trade conflicts, signaling a shift towards more localized innovation and production strategies within the tech sector.
